Obituary For John Paul McCarthy

Jack McCarthy died peacefully of congestive heart failure at The Cypress of Raleigh, where he and Mary Ellen, his wife of almost 57 years, have lived since 2009. Besides his wife Mary Ellen, Jack is survived by his daughter Mary Kathleen Czaja and her husband, Mark, of Boca Raton, FL, his daughter Roberta McCarthy Filip of Raleigh, and his four grandchildren, Kelly Elizabeth Czaja of Washington, DC, Colleen Michelle Czaja of Ocala, FL, Mitchell Bradner Filip of Raleigh, and Elizabeth McCarthy Filip of Raleigh.

A native Cincinnatian, Jack graduated from the University of Dayton in 1958, where he was a star basketball player for the Dayton Flyers. Jack then went on to have a very successful career in broadcasting, first with Cox Broadcasting. He was the GM of WHIO in Dayton, OH, and the GM of WPXI in Pittsburgh, PA. He also served on numerous civic boards in both cities. Jack then moved to Raleigh, where he was owner AND president of Voyager Communications, which owned 11 radio stations in the Carolinas. A Memorial Mass will be held at St. Francis of Assisi on Saturday, May 24, 2014 at 11:00 a.m.

In lieu of flowers, donations may be made to St. Francis of Assisi R.C. Church of Raleigh.
